Sunny Brook Farm
Sunny Brook Farm is a Shetland sheep breeder in Tiffin, Ohio, serving Seneca County and northwestern Ohio near Toledo. The Alexanders have been careful stewards of their flock for several years, participating in health screening for parasites and genetic conditions through a local breeders association.
Their sheep graze on lush pastures under a rotational grazing system, and lambs are gently handled from birth to build trust and sociable temperaments. Barns and fenced yards are maintained to provide dry, safe shelter year-round. The flock features a variety of traditional Shetland color patterns, prized by fiber artists for their depth and natural appeal. Wool from Sunny Brook Farm is sought for its fine texture and hypoallergenic qualities.
As a family-run operation, the farm reflects a long-held commitment to sustainable practices and animal welfare. This approach has fostered a friendly, low-stress environment that benefits both sheep and the land.
